57828879ad4b98405c2faa2553a619e57510926f3b2c481315f9befaad447d57

1511041 (273794 blocks ago)

⏴ Block 1511040 (bc5b0b82...786) | Block 1511042 ⏵ | Latest block ⏭

Metadata

2/2/24, 8:04 am UTC (380d 6:28:10 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details